01Is this a research service or an analytics service?

It can include both. We choose the evidence sources around the decision required, then connect and interpret them rather than treating each source as a separate deliverable.

02Can you work with data we already have?

Yes. Existing research, analytics, customer feedback and team knowledge are often the right place to begin. We identify gaps only after understanding what is already available.

03Do you provide dashboards?

Where ongoing visibility is useful, yes. But the primary output is decision clarity: what the signals mean, why they matter and what should happen next.

04Can insights support brand and campaign work?

Yes. Insights is designed to connect directly with Prism’s Design and Marketing disciplines, helping shape propositions, creative choices, journeys and optimisation priorities.
